Travelling from Santander Airport (SDR) to Dublin Airport (DUB): what you need to know
The average length of a direct flight from Santander Airport to Dublin Airport is 2 hours 5 minutes.
The timezone in Dublin is UTC+0, which is one hour behind Santander.

Handy information about Santander Airport (SDR)
Santander Airport scores high marks for on-time performance. 83% of flights that depart SDR arrive at their destination as scheduled.
Santander Airport is about 5 kms (3 miles) from central Santander. If you're ride-sharing, catching a taxi or driving from the centre, it'll take you 15 minutes or so to get there, depending on the traffic.
The journey when using public transport takes roughly 25 minutes.

When to fly to Dublin Airport (DUB)
The quietest month for a flight from Santander Airport to Dublin Airport is March, while July is the busiest. Pick the best time to go to Dublin based on whether you prefer a more fast-paced or easygoing experience.
Book your flight from Santander Airport to Dublin Airport for July if you want to visit Dublin during its warmest month. Expect temperatures of between 10ºC and 19ºC.
January has average temperatures of between 2ºC and 9ºC. Search for cheap tickets from SDR to DUB sometime around then if you like travelling in cooler conditions.
